West Indies defeated Pakistan after a thrilling match, leveling the series 1-1.

by Shahrooz Ahmad

The national team lost by two wickets in the second T20 match between Pakistan and West Indies. The second T20 of the 3-match series between Pakistan and West Indies began in Florida at 5 am today, Pakistan time. The Pakistani team won the toss and decided to bat against the West Indies and gave the West Indies a target of 134 runs to win in the allotted overs.

For Pakistan, Hassan Nawaz scored the most with 40 runs, captain Salman Ali Agha scored 38 runs, while Fakhar Zaman scored 20 runs. West Indies’ Jason Holder got 4 wickets for 19 runs, while Gowda Kesh Moti got two wickets for 39 runs.

In reply, West Indies achieved the target of 134 runs off the last ball, with Gowda Kesh Moti scoring 28 and captain Shai Hope scoring 21. In addition, Roston Chase and Jason Holder scored 16 runs each. The three-Test series has been tied at one.
